Overview
This Strategic Partnership Agreement is a commitment between the Scottish Community Development Centre (SCDC) and Public Health Scotland (PHS) to work together to identify, plan and deliver shared aims to support and facilitate the application of community development approaches to realise the collective ambition to improve Scotland’s health and wellbeing, reduce health inequalities and create a Scotland where everyone thrives
